Eleanor Ave, Piqua, OH 45356

As discussed during the dispatch call, an 18-year-old female near Eleanor Avenue was vomiting blood and had low blood pressure and slow heart rate. She was found unresponsive during dinner but became responsive during treatment. She has no known heart problems and was transported to the hospital.
